The obtaining of alpha-/beta-amyrin from Eugenia pyriformis leaves is a subject with few studies that needs to be explored further in order to extend the understanding about processes to recover these compounds. Thus, the objective of this study was to evaluate the effects of pressure and co-solvent addition in the supercritical CO2 extraction regarding the global extraction yield, alpha-/beta-amyrin purity and yield, and antioxidant activity. Extractions were performed at pressures varying in the range 15-30 MPa at fixed temperature of 60 degrees C. The effect of co-solvent was evaluated at 5 and 15% (w/w) of ethyl acetate and ethanol. The best pressure for increasing alpha-/beta-amyrin yield was 20 MPa. The co-solvent addition increased the global extraction and alpha-/beta-amyrin yields, achieving a yield of 16.12 mg g(-1) RM (raw material) by using 15% ethanol, while the highest alpha-/beta-amyrin purity was obtained by using 5% of ethyl acetate as co-solvent
